Transaction 9263861a3a266fabe6f36b2c3a3d81e6a1d6945db14bb303c23cb5bfa8d9ab0d

1 Input
2 Outputs
  • 9263861a3a266fabe6f36b2c3a3d81e6a1d6945db14bb303c23cb5bfa8d9ab0d:0
  • value  3426540
    address  36BtEopPtuf3Fa9UPX4yFfycrJMGzezFjK
  • 9263861a3a266fabe6f36b2c3a3d81e6a1d6945db14bb303c23cb5bfa8d9ab0d:1
  • value  35612118
    address  16W7sTUbEKQS77jUsH687G8HZcQPkXNQPT